The RunBoston617 Podcast with Mark Carroll

From the BAA B.A.A. Coaches | Boston Athletic Association (baa.org) TOP HONORS Two-time Olympian for Ireland (2000 and 2004) Irish national record holder at distances from the 3,000 meters to 10,000 meters. European Champion in the 3,000 meters indoors (2000) and bronze medalist at 1998 European Championships in the 5,000 meters Represented Ireland at the World Championships six times Six-time All-American and NCAA national champion at 5000m indoors while competing at Providence College. Coach of the Irish Olympic distance runners at the 2012 London Olympics and the 2010 European Championships in Spain. Former Director of Track & Field and Cross Country at Drake University Former Head Cross Country Coach at Auburn University, where he led the Tigers to four All-American finishes and six Southeastern Conference titles.
